Since we’re in the thick of winter, there’s no better time to share what I’ve been working on: a brand-new novel called The Anima Project. Think of the dystopian world of George Orwell’s 1984 and the philosophical depth of That Hideous Strength by C.S. Lewis blended with intense thrills of The Matrix and The Hunger Games.
The idea first came to me in 2022 as a children’s bedtime story. Since then, I’ve rebuilt it around the same high-concept premise: Could our souls be transferred into robots? What would that look like? And what does God have to say about it?
In late 2024, I decided to write the entire story in summary form. That’s when I hit a wall—but over the following months, the story began to take shape. Then, in May 2025, I sat down with renewed focus and spent a full month plotting it out.
Now, fast forward to February 2026: I’ve written over a third of the novel. By the end of June, the story will be complete.
